Output 580b391aaa9535f6548b0640cdf5bf4e9c5fdf58de908acb53f61434235389d8:0

value
143440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50ad872552229752171f15f3dc08543618785868 OP_EQUAL
address
393brpZzncUBvmF2y2GWCpSEzXjrxUhFgL
transaction
580b391aaa9535f6548b0640cdf5bf4e9c5fdf58de908acb53f61434235389d8
spent
true